Hi All.

I think it's becoming clear that other stuff has JM's attention at the
moment - although updates are trickling out onto the mirrors, it's a small
fraction of what's available from RH.

Now the easy route would be to say goodbye to WBEL & join up with the
CentOS crowd. There are a couple of reasons I don't really want to do that
- not least that I've spent quite a bit of time spreading the WBEL name
about, and I don't really want that to go to waste. I want to get WBEL
back on track.

I mailed John last week, asking whether he'd like to pass on WBEL - no
reply yet; I guess he's too busy for that even :-) But no matter.

So here's my plan - I'm intending to build updates for my own machines. I
can see a gazillion good reasons for opening up those updates to everyone
else who wants them. They'll be specific to my computers to start with
(i.e. no x86_64 - I don't own one), but I'll address that in the near
future.

Is this something that will help? Am I barking?

The only fly in the ointment that I can see at present is one of bandwidth
- I'll rent some server space for this project, but if anyone can mirror
that, it would be much appreciated.
